Output 31e6693468120e59c33a1ddee8301f62d75c97160017a396aea469a74a1ae0bc:0

value
19732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9908dd4be3805bd2ee60a3519931352ab14317c8 OP_EQUAL
address
3FeBvoh7E41jAcVc4yV9RFRFiuyKVgeTVC
transaction
31e6693468120e59c33a1ddee8301f62d75c97160017a396aea469a74a1ae0bc
spent
true